What does a Process Engineer do at Samsung?

A Process Engineer at Samsung is responsible for designing, optimizing, and implementing manufacturing processes to improve efficiency, quality, and yield in production lines. Their work involves analyzing existing processes, troubleshooting issues, and collaborating with cross-functional teams to develop solutions for process improvements. They also support the integration of new technologies and ensure compliance with safety and quality standards. Process Engineers play a key role in maintaining Samsung's high standards in product manufacturing, especially in areas such as semiconductor fabrication and electronics assembly.

How does a Process Engineer at Samsung typically collaborate with cross-functional teams to drive manufacturing improvements?

As a Process Engineer at Samsung, you will frequently collaborate with teams such as quality assurance, production, equipment maintenance, and R&D to identify process inefficiencies and implement improvements. This involves participating in regular meetings, sharing data-driven analyses, and jointly developing solutions to enhance yield, reduce costs, and maintain product quality. Effective communication and teamwork are essential, as you'll often coordinate pilot tests, troubleshoot production issues, and support the rollout of new technologies or processes across departments.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Process Engineer at Samsung,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Process Engineer at Samsung, you generally need a degree in chemical, mechanical, or industrial engineering, along with strong analytical and problem-solving skills. Familiarity with process simulation software, statistical analysis tools, and relevant industry certifications (like Six Sigma) is typically required. Excellent communication, teamwork, and adaptability help Process Engineers collaborate across departments and drive continuous improvement. These skills and qualifications are crucial for optimizing manufacturing processes, ensuring product quality, and maintaining Samsung's competitive edge.
